(void *): Gnumeric Package for Nokia 770
I have just released the gnumeric package for Nokia 770, but unfortunately I can not say it is ready. I had a lot of trouble packing it and most of them were solved, but one (maybe the most) important issue is still pendent. The application does not appear in the task switcher. I tried many things to make it work, but my ideas are gone. I hope someone can help with this one. :) Another big deal is about the dialogs which are not ready either.

Crimson Fields
Crimson Fields is a tactical war game in the tradition of Battle Isle.
The outcome of the war lies in your hands. You decide which units are sent to the front lines, and when to unleash the reserves. Your mission objectives range from defending strategically vital locations to simply destroying all enemy forces in the area. Protect supply convoys or raid enemy facilities to uncover technological secrets or fill your storage bays so you can repair damaged units or build new ones in your own factories. Infotrope Polymer, fast email for Nokia 770 and Maemo
Infotrope Polymer is an experimental, but usable, client for IMAP, ACAP, and Submission - in other words, it's an email client. It's built specifically to be a low bandwidth, fully roaming client, and incorporates more standard and standards track extensions than any other.

MobileRead Networks - FBReader 0.7.1a is released
A new version of FBReader (http://only.mawhrin.net/fbreader/) is available. Changes: Added package for Nokia 770. Fixed bug with file opening on reiserfs. Added support for iconv (this makes it possible to use system encodings and in general speeds up the conversion). So finally a package (http://only.mawhrin.net/fbreader/maemo/) for Nokia 770 (http://nokia.com/770) is available. And if you are lucky owner, I'd appreciate if you tried the package and share your experience :) I'd like to thank Nikolay Pultsin who created FBReader for his Zaurus (a Linux based computer as well) and then helped me with porting to Maemo (http://maemo.org).

Nokia 770 Internet Tablet
Nokia includes a modified version of Opera as its default browser. A port of Minimo, a reduced-footprint version of Mozilla for handheld devices is on its way. Chances are you'll be fine with Opera, as it has robust JavaScript and Flash support. It was able to handle just about every site I threw at it, including CNN, ESPN, and this one.

Running PINE on the Nokia 770
Running PINE on the Nokia 770
It may seem surprising to some, but PINE is actually extremely well-suited to use on devices with touch screens, if you set its enable-mouse-in-xterm option so that it registers taps on the touch screen.
